    Leadman - Provides leadership, instruction, and guidance to other craft workers in work crew, providing assistance to Foreman, while working in the capacity of a journeyman. Builds, positions, and dismantles wooden structures, such as concrete forms, scaffolds, tunnel and sewer supports, and temporary frame shelters, according to sketches, blueprints, or company standards. RESPONSIBILITIES * Examines, selects and gathers materials and tools. * Examines blue prints and specifications to determine dimensions of structure. * Inspect base surface for obstructions. * Loads, transports and unloads material. * Measures boards, timbers, or plywood, using square, measuring tape, and ruler, and marks cutting lines on materials using pencil and scriber. * Saws boards and plywood panels to required sizes. * Uses carpentry hand tools such as hammers, levels, squares, screw drivers, adjustable wrenches, hand and power saws, drill motors and pry bars. * Assembles scaffold containing handrails, mid rails, braces and planks, toe boards, screening, locking pins and wheels to job specifications. * Braces forms in place with timbers, tie rods, and anchor bolts for use in building concrete piers, footings, and walls. * Secures scaffolding to permanent structure by tying. * Erects scaffolding for buildings and other structures and installs ladders, handrails, walkways, platforms, and gangways. * Sets and braces anchor bolts. * May rig materials. * Performs minor maintenance or cleaning activities on tolls and equipment. * Responsible for observing and complying with all safety and project rules. Performs other duties as required. JOB REQUIREMENTS * Work within precise limits or standards of accuracy. * Make decisions based on measurable criteria. * Apply basic mathematics and solve problems. * Plan work and select proper tools. * Compare and see differences in the size, shape and form of lines, figures and objects. * Work at heights without fear. How much does a leader earn in New Orleans, LA?

The average leader in New Orleans, LA earns between $43,000 and $171,000 annually. This compares to the national average leader range of $49,000 to $153,000.

Average leader salary in New Orleans, LA

$86,000
